Titlebar
As the name suggests, this is the header section that contains the main title.
In the default settings, this is the big blue bar with the site title (“nuropa” for this site) and the site’s tagline underneath:
As with many other components, also this one has multiple customisation options, which are explained here on this page:
Page headline
What is shown as the main title here is configurable via the “pageheadline” option (“What to show in the headline bar of each page?”).
The default setting is “Site name”, which shows the title specified in the title setting.
An alternative is to use “Page name” which uses the first headline in your page as the title to be shown here. This works similar to DokuWiki’s own useheading mechanics (which should be configured to “always” for consistency).
This will then also hide the first <h1> heading in the page content. It is generally a good practice to start each page with a main headline, but in this case this becomes compulsory.
In case the page title can not be determined, this shows the pageId instead (e.g. “components:titlebar:index”).
The option “Static file” finally allows to use a file hook instead of one of the pre-defined headlines. Use the file name “title.html” to provide a static HTML snippet instead.
Tagline
The tagline is configured via DokuWiki’s tagline option. It is only used if the Page headline (see above) is configured to show the “Site name”.
Breadcrumbs
Optionally, the site breadcrumbs (both the DokuWiki “breadcrumbs” and what is called in the configuration the “You are here” navigation) can be shown above the main title here.
This is managed via the “youareherepos” configuration option.
